Latest Patents
Dalton's latest patent, titled "Integrated axial and tangential serpentine cooling circuit in a turbine airfoil," presents a groundbreaking design that incorporates a continuous serpentine cooling circuit. This innovative cooling solution creates a progression of radial passages, enhancing the efficiency and effectiveness of thermal management within turbine airfoils. The design allows for an axial and tangential progression of cooling, which ensures optimal cooling of the pressure and suction side walls of the airfoil.
Another notable invention by Dalton is the "Mechanically affixed turbine shroud plug." This invention focuses on the sealing interface of components within turbine machinery. Dalton's design allows for a plug to be securely affixed within an entrance passage by deforming its inner end to engage with a groove adjacent to the entrance, significantly improving the integrity of turbine sealing mechanisms.
